(Credit: screenshot by Stephen Shankland/CNET) BARCELONA, Spain -- Will Nokia finally go Android? On the first official day of Mobile World Congress, Nokia is widely expected to unveil an Android-powered smartphone -- a departure from its previous decision to solely stick with Microsofts Windows Phone platform. The company will likely unveil a few Windows Phone devices as well, but an Android phone would certainly capture all of the headlines.
